Christmas balls from threads

Thread balls look very gentle and impressive, evoking a festive and romantic mood.

For work you will need:

  • round balloon;
  • PVA glue;
  • thick threads (light shades);
  • needle;
  • scissors.
Operating procedure

We inflate so that the size matches the desired size of the future toy. We tie it tightly so that it does not come down ahead of time. We massage with our hands, giving it the correct round shape.

We pass the edge of the thread into the eye of the needle, from which we will make the decoration. We pierce the needle through the plastic bottle with glue and thread the thread. The thread, passing through the bubble, will be evenly covered with PVA, which eliminates the need to additionally open all the threads with glue.

PVA glue is best used undiluted, otherwise the ball will not hold the desired shape.

Now we stretch the thread through the glue and at the same time wind it in different directions, as if winding the threads into a ball. We turn the ball intensively in our hands, trying to wrap the thread tightly. In the place where the air is tied, we slightly reduce the tension.

We wind the thread to the desired density. We cut the thread, and form a loop at the tip. We leave the workpiece in a dry, warm place until the glue has completely dried. You can speed up the drying process by using a hair dryer.

When completely dry, pierce and carefully pull out.

We tie a thread or decorative ribbon to the eyelet and decorate the Christmas tree.

Optionally, you can add a thread toy with sparkles, beads, sequins or other decor. A composition of several different diameters looks especially beautiful.

Christmas balls from threads

The method of making balls from threads has long been used. Products are spectacular, amenable to additional decor. It is possible to vary the size.

For manufacturing you will need: threads (with a large percentage of natural fibers in the composition for good impregnation with glue), PVA glue, a disposable glass, Balloons round shape.
Manufacturing steps:

  • Prepare glue for work. Strongly thick dilute to a state of sour cream density.
  • Inflate the balloon to the extent that the size of the toy is planned.
  • Soak 1 m lengths of thread in glue.
  • Wrap in a "cobweb" way so that free holes do not exceed a diameter of 1 cm.
  • Allow the glue to dry (12 to 24 hours).
  • Remove the ball from the product, carefully bursting it and taking it out through the hole in the ball.
  • Decorate the product. To do this, use: glitter, paper cuttings of various shapes, sequins, beads, semi-beads, etc. Thread products can also be dyed with balloon paint or acrylic. Watercolor and gouache are not suitable, as they can soak the product and lead to its damaged appearance.

Having made Christmas balls of different diameters, they can decorate any corner of the house: a Christmas tree, candlesticks, compositions in a vase, on a windowsill, etc. The decor of the balls can be done as follows: put a light garland on a tray, put on top products of different sizes, but of the same color. When the garland is on, they will be highlighted and create an interesting effect.

From paper

Original Christmas balls can be made simply from paper, without using any base.

colored paper ball

To do this, you need thick (about 120 g / m2) paper, scissors, clips, tape. Making your own is very easy.

  • Cut paper into 12 strips 15 mm x 100 mm
  • Fasten all the strips on one and the other side with pins, stepping back from the edge by 5-10 mm.
  • Spread the strips in a circle, forming a sphere.
  • Attach the ribbon to the base of the ball.

Strips can be cut not straight, but with other uneven lines. You can use curly scissors.

Corrugated paper

Corrugated paper will also come in handy. It is made from pom-pom balls. For this you will need: corrugated paper, glue, scissors, tape.

  • If the paper is new and packaged, then 5 cm must be measured from the edge and cut off. Then again measure 5 cm and cut off.
  • Cut two blanks with a “comb” with an interval of 1 cm strips without cutting to the base of 1.5 cm.
  • Dissolve one blank and start twisting the “flower” in a circle, gradually gluing. Get a fluffy pom-pom. Repeat the same steps with the second piece.
  • Connect two pom-pom blanks with glue at the place of gluing. Get a fluffy ball. Attach the tape-loop to the place of gluing. Fluff the resulting pompom.

Double sided colored paper

You can also make a ball out of double-sided colored paper. To do this, you need: colored paper, scissors, glue, a round object (a cup, for example), tape.

  • Circle the cup on paper 8 times. You will get 8 equal circles. Cut them out.
  • Fold each circle in quarters.
  • Cut an additional circle with a smaller diameter.
  • Glue the blanks to it with the corners to the center on one side (4 pieces will fit), and on the other side it’s the same.
  • Open each fold and glue at the junction with each other. Get a ball with "petals".
  • Attach tape.

Paper balls usually do not last long and are used for one season. It is not worth placing them in large numbers on the Christmas tree; it is better to “dilute” them with other decorations.

1. DIY Christmas ball (option 1)

To make this Christmas decoration, you will need colored paper, thin wire, a stapler, and glue. The balloon you see in the photo above was made from three different colors of paper (pink, blue and light blue).

Work plan

1. Take a small glass or glass (glass) and circle it on paper with a simple pencil 12 times. You should have 12 circles (4 circles of each color). Cut out the circles with scissors.

2. Fold each circle in half and stack them together as shown in the picture below. We use paper in three colors (A, B and C) to make this Christmas ball. Stack the circles in the following sequence - ABBCCAABBCCA. If, when making a New Year's ball, you used paper of two colors (A and B), then in this case the circles should have been folded in the following sequence - ABBAABBAABBA.

3. Fasten the circles of paper together with a thin wire, wrapping it around them along the fold line. Twist the ends of the wire together. If you do not have wire, then you can fasten the circles with a regular stapler.

4. Spread the circles and glue the adjacent halves of the circles to each other. Each half must be connected to one adjacent at the top, and with the other - at the bottom.

7. Do-it-yourself ball of threads (spider web balls)

Thread balls look very attractive, do not require special skills and money. Many did them at school in labor lessons. And the use of these gossamer balls is limitless: both simply as an element of decor, and as a lampshade, and as christmas toys. From several of these balls of thread, you can make all kinds of toys: snowmen, birds, fish. In general, everything that is enough for imagination.

Making balls from thread:

1. You will need: scissors, balloons, fat cream (Vaseline), any yarn, PVA glue, a bowl.
2. Dilute PVA glue with water, approximately 3:1.
3. Inflate the balloon to the desired size, give it a round shape, tie it with a thread.
4. After unwinding the required amount of yarn, put it in a bowl and leave for 5 minutes.
5. We spread the ball fat cream and wrap it with yarn, for starters leaving a large distance between the thread.
6. Gradually reduce the distance between the threads until the whole ball is wrapped with yarn and resembles a cocoon.
7. Cut the thread and glue it to the ball. Leave it to dry (at least a day).
8. Gradually untying the balloon, gently blow it off, and then remove it from the thread cocoon; tie a rope to the thread ball on top for fastening.

When making a ball, you can use yarn (threads) of any color or paint with any paint or sparkles (spray). Especially for the New Year, you can decorate this thread ball with tinsel and stars. Hang small balls on the Christmas tree, decorate the room with large ones. Fantasize more!

If you are unable to wind the glue-soaked thread around the ball, you can wind the dry thread, and then carefully soak it with glue with a brush or sponge.

Instead of glue, you can use sugar syrup or starch paste. To prepare the paste, take 3 teaspoons of starch per glass cold water mix thoroughly and bring to a boil. Instead of a thread, you can take a thin copper wire and wind it around the ball in the same way.
